We have just created a new page on the Atlas web site listing squares
that are in need of help. These are the squares that Regional
Coordinators have told us are unlikely to be covered by current
participants in their region. Click on the following to see the map and
link to Regional Coordinators.

http://www.birdsontario.org/atlas/availablesquares.html

The squares range from Lambton County to the Smith Falls area and north
across central Ontario up to Sault Ste Marie. They represent some
extremely interesting areas, and are mostly very poorly known bird-wise.
These squares are obviously of the highest priority to the Atlas because
they all have to be done by the end of 2005.

If you think you would like to help out with any one or more of these
squares, the web page allows you to easily contact the Regional
Coordinator, who can tell you more and provide maps and materials as
necessary.
